Understanding the Fashion Accessories Market Landscape
Before diving into specific deals and discounts, it's crucial to understand the factors influencing pricing and sales in the fashion accessories market. Several key drivers impact the availability and magnitude of discounts:
- Seasonality: Fashion is inherently tied to seasonal trends. Spring/Summer collections typically hit stores in early spring, with discounts appearing towards the end of summer to clear inventory for the Fall/Winter lines. Similarly, Fall/Winter items see price reductions in late winter/early spring.
- Fashion Trends: Rapidly changing fashion trends can lead to quicker markdowns on items that are perceived as "last season." Understanding upcoming trends can help you predict which items might be discounted sooner.
- Economic Conditions: Economic downturns often lead to increased promotional activity and discounts across the board, as retailers try to stimulate demand. Conversely, strong economic periods might see fewer and smaller discounts.
- Retail Competition: The intense competition in the retail sector forces brands and stores to offer attractive deals to lure customers. This is particularly true during major shopping events.
- Supply Chain Dynamics: Disruptions to the supply chain (e.g., raw material shortages, shipping delays) can impact inventory levels and, consequently, the frequency and depth of discounts.
Being aware of these factors will help you develop a more informed approach to hunting for the best fashion accessories deals in 2025.
Potential Discount Periods to Mark on Your Calendar for 2025
Several predictable periods throughout the year offer significant opportunities for scoring discounts on fashion accessories:
- Post-Holiday Sales (January/February): Following the peak holiday shopping season, retailers are keen to clear out leftover inventory. This period often features deep discounts on a wide range of accessories, from scarves and hats to jewelry and handbags. Look for "end-of-season" sales and clearance events.
- Spring Sales Events (March/April): As retailers introduce new Spring/Summer collections, they often offer discounts on older items to make room. Keep an eye out for spring cleaning sales and promotional events tied to holidays like Easter.
- Memorial Day Sales (Late May): This long weekend traditionally kicks off the summer shopping season and brings with it a flurry of discounts across various product categories, including fashion accessories.
- Summer Sales (June/July): Mid-summer is another good time to find discounts as retailers try to move remaining spring/summer inventory before the arrival of fall collections. Look for back-to-school promotions, which often include accessory deals.
- Back-to-School Sales (August/September): While primarily focused on school supplies and clothing, back-to-school promotions often extend to accessories like backpacks, lunch bags, and jewelry suitable for students.
- Labor Day Sales (Early September): Similar to Memorial Day, Labor Day marks another long weekend with widespread discounts, offering a chance to snag deals on accessories before the fall season fully kicks in.
- Black Friday & Cyber Monday (Late November): These are arguably the biggest shopping events of the year, with almost every retailer offering significant discounts. Expect to see deals on a vast range of fashion accessories, both in-store and online.
- Pre-Holiday Sales (December): Leading up to Christmas and other holidays, retailers often offer pre-holiday sales to attract early shoppers. These sales can be a good opportunity to avoid the Black Friday/Cyber Monday rush.
- Post-Christmas Sales (Late December): Following Christmas, retailers hold clearance sales to clear out remaining holiday inventory. This is another excellent time to find deep discounts on accessories.
Where to Search for Fashion Accessories Discounts in 2025
Finding the best deals requires knowing where to look. Here are some key resources to explore:
- Department Store Websites: Major department stores like Macy's, Nordstrom, Bloomingdale's, and Saks Fifth Avenue regularly offer discounts and promotions on their extensive selection of fashion accessories. Sign up for their email newsletters to receive alerts about upcoming sales.
- Online Retailers: Online giants like Amazon, ASOS, and Farfetch are prime destinations for finding discounted accessories. Use their search filters to narrow down your options by price, brand, and style.
- Brand Websites: Many fashion brands have their own online stores where they offer exclusive discounts and promotions. Check the websites of your favorite brands for potential deals.
- Outlet Stores (Online and In-Person): Outlet stores offer discounted merchandise from previous seasons. You can find outlet stores for many major brands, both online and in physical locations.
- Discount Retailers: Stores like TJ Maxx, Marshalls, and Ross offer a wide selection of fashion accessories at discounted prices. Their inventory is constantly changing, so it's worth checking back frequently.
- Flash Sale Websites: Flash sale websites like Gilt and Rue La La offer limited-time discounts on designer and brand-name accessories. You'll need to sign up for an account to access the sales.
- Social Media: Follow your favorite brands and retailers on social media (Instagram, Facebook, Twitter) to stay informed about upcoming sales and promotions.
- Deal Websites and Apps: Websites like RetailMeNot, Slickdeals, and Honey aggregate deals and coupons from various retailers. These resources can help you find the best prices on fashion accessories. Honey, in particular, is a browser extension that automatically searches for and applies coupons when you shop online.
- Price Comparison Websites: Use price comparison websites like Google Shopping or PriceGrabber to compare prices on the same item from different retailers.
Tips for Maximizing Your Savings on Fashion Accessories in 2025
Beyond knowing where and when to shop, you can employ several strategies to maximize your savings on fashion accessories:
- Create a Wishlist: Before you start shopping, create a wishlist of the accessories you want. This will help you stay focused and avoid impulse purchases.
- Set a Budget: Determine how much you're willing to spend on fashion accessories and stick to your budget.
- Compare Prices: Don't assume that the first price you see is the best price. Take the time to compare prices from different retailers.
- Look for Coupons and Promo Codes: Before completing a purchase, search online for coupons and promo codes. Many retailers offer discounts to customers who use these codes.
- Sign Up for Email Newsletters: By signing up for email newsletters from your favorite brands and retailers, you'll receive alerts about upcoming sales and promotions.
- Join Loyalty Programs: Many retailers offer loyalty programs that reward customers with discounts, exclusive access to sales, and other perks.
- Shop Off-Season: Buying accessories out of season can often result in significant savings. For example, buying winter scarves in the spring or summer can yield substantial discounts.
- Consider Buying Used or Refurbished Items: If you're looking for designer accessories at a lower price, consider buying used or refurbished items from reputable sources.
- Read Reviews: Before making a purchase, read reviews from other customers to get an idea of the quality and value of the product.
- Check the Return Policy: Make sure you understand the retailer's return policy before making a purchase. This is especially important when buying online.
- Be Patient: Don't rush into buying an accessory unless you're sure it's the right one for you. Sometimes, waiting a little longer can lead to even better discounts.
- Factor in Shipping Costs: When shopping online, factor in shipping costs when comparing prices. Sometimes, a lower price can be offset by higher shipping fees.
- Look for Free Shipping Offers: Many retailers offer free shipping on orders over a certain amount. Take advantage of these offers to save money.
- Take Advantage of Price Matching Policies: Some retailers offer price matching, meaning they will match the price of a competitor if you find the same item for less.
- Use Credit Cards with Rewards Programs: If you use a credit card, choose one that offers rewards points or cashback on purchases.
Fashion Accessories Trends to Watch Out for in 2025
Staying ahead of the curve on upcoming fashion accessories trends can help you predict which items might be discounted sooner. While predicting the future is never an exact science, here are some trends that are currently gaining momentum and likely to influence the market in 2025:
- Sustainable and Ethical Accessories: Consumers are increasingly conscious of the environmental and social impact of their purchases. Expect to see a growing demand for accessories made from sustainable materials (e.g., recycled plastic, organic cotton) and produced under ethical labor practices. Look for certifications like Fair Trade and GOTS (Global Organic Textile Standard). Discounts on older, non-sustainable items might become more frequent as retailers try to appeal to environmentally conscious consumers.
- Personalized and Customizable Accessories: Individuality and self-expression are key drivers in fashion. Expect to see more personalized and customizable accessories, allowing consumers to create unique pieces that reflect their personal style. This trend could lead to discounts on less customizable, mass-produced items.
- Tech-Integrated Accessories: As technology continues to integrate into our lives, expect to see more accessories that incorporate tech features. Examples include smartwatches with stylish bands, wallets with RFID protection, and bags with built-in charging ports. Discounts on older, less tech-savvy accessories might become more common.
- Bold and Statement-Making Accessories: Bold colors, oversized shapes, and unique textures are expected to be popular in 2025. Statement jewelry, chunky belts, and eye-catching handbags will be in demand. Conversely, more minimalist and understated accessories might see increased discounts.
- Vintage and Upcycled Accessories: The popularity of vintage and upcycled fashion is expected to continue growing. Look for unique, one-of-a-kind accessories that have been repurposed or given a new lease on life. This trend could drive discounts on newer, mass-produced items.
- Multifunctional Accessories: Accessories that serve multiple purposes are becoming increasingly popular. Examples include scarves that can be worn as shawls, bags that convert into backpacks, and jewelry that doubles as phone stands. Discounts on single-purpose accessories might become more frequent.
- Gender-Neutral Accessories: The fashion industry is increasingly embracing gender neutrality. Expect to see more accessories that are designed to be worn by anyone, regardless of gender. This trend could lead to discounts on accessories that are traditionally marketed towards a specific gender.
- Comfort and Functionality: Comfort and functionality are becoming increasingly important considerations for consumers. Expect to see accessories that are designed to be comfortable to wear and easy to use. This trend could lead to discounts on accessories that are less practical or comfortable.

The Future of Discount Shopping: AI and Personalized Deals
Looking further ahead, Artificial Intelligence (AI) is poised to play an increasingly significant role in the future of discount shopping. AI algorithms can analyze your past purchases, browsing history, and social media activity to identify personalized deals that are relevant to your interests.
- Personalized Recommendations: AI-powered recommendation engines can suggest accessories that you might like based on your past purchases and browsing history.
- Dynamic Pricing: AI can be used to dynamically adjust prices based on demand and competition. This means that prices could fluctuate throughout the day, depending on factors like the time of day, the weather, and the number of people who are currently browsing the same item.
- Chatbots and Virtual Assistants: AI-powered chatbots and virtual assistants can help you find the best deals and answer your questions about products.
- Image Recognition: AI can be used to identify accessories in images and videos, allowing you to quickly find similar items for sale online.
As AI technology continues to evolve, expect to see even more personalized and convenient ways to find discounts on fashion accessories.
